tty_insert_flip_string_fixed_flag() copies chars to the buffer indicated
by th->used and updates tb->used.
But tty_insert_flip_string_fixed_flag() can be executed concurrently and
tb->used can be updated improperly.
It leads slab-out-of-bound write in tty_insert_flip_string_fixed_flag or
slab-out-of-bounds read in flush_to_ldisc

Call sequences are as follows.
CPU0                                    CPU1
n_tty_ioctl_helper                      n_tty_ioctl_helper
__start_tty                             tty_send_xchar
tty_wakeup                              pty_write
n_hdlc_tty_wakeup                       tty_insert_flip_string
n_hdlc_send_frames                      tty_insert_flip_string_fixed_flag
pty_write
tty_insert_flip_string
tty_insert_flip_string_fixed_flag

Acquire tty->atomic_write_lock by calling tty_write_lock() before
__start_tty() since __start_tty() can sends frames.
